Output 1c377e7458193c6ea1cd02f1d7c80b2cdf4f9fc206280f44dbf33e0e6c295cda:116

value
23655
script pubkey
OP_0 OP_PUSHBYTES_20 caa8904f14c05b4f5d4b642ce25a650b1263116c
address
bc1qe25fqnc5cpd57h2tvskwykn9pvfxxytv36maj9
transaction
1c377e7458193c6ea1cd02f1d7c80b2cdf4f9fc206280f44dbf33e0e6c295cda
confirmations
65385
spent
true